Hakan Aydın is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Hakan Aydın has authored 54 papers receiving a total of 945 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 20 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 17 papers in Surgery and 10 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Hakan Aydın's work include Renal cell carcinoma treatment (10 papers), COVID-19 and healthcare impacts (5 papers) and Renal and related cancers (5 papers). Hakan Aydın is often cited by papers focused on Renal cell carcinoma treatment (10 papers), COVID-19 and healthcare impacts (5 papers) and Renal and related cancers (5 papers). Hakan Aydın collaborates with scholars based in Türkiye, United States and Cambodia. Hakan Aydın's co-authors include Murray F. Brennan, Laura H. Tang, David S. Klimstra, Ming Zhou, Brian I. Rini, Paul Elson, Ronald M. Bukowski, Laura S. Wood, Ali Golshayan and Cristina Magi‐Galluzzi and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Clinical Oncology,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Cancer.
